H3418 - Green
| Strong's No.: | H3418 |
| Hebrew: | יֶרֶק |
| Transliteration: | yereq |
| Phonetic: | yeh'-rek |
| Word Origin: | From H3417 (in the sense of vacuity of color) |
| Bible Usage: | {grass} green (thing). |
| Part of Speech: | Noun Masculine |
| Strongs Definition: | properly {pallor} that {is} hence the yellowish green of young and sickly vegetation; concretely {verdure} that {is} grass or vegetation |
| Brown Driver Biggs Definition: | 1. green, greenness, green plants, greenery |
